The Yard Bar on Maxwell Road in Blenheim Central has quietly become a solid spot for craft beer lovers and casual drinkers exploring Marlborough's beverage scene. While Marlborough is famous worldwide for its Sauvignon Blanc, The Yard offers something different—a brewery and bar focused on beer in a region where wine dominates. It's the kind of place that appeals to locals who want to escape the wine-tourism crowds and genuinely enjoy a well-made beer in a relaxed setting.
Visitors should expect a laid-back, unpretentious atmosphere—this isn't fine dining or Instagram-heavy; it's a genuine neighbourhood bar with craft credentials. The space works well for groups of friends, couples on a casual night out, or solo drinkers who want to chat with staff and other regulars. Most people spend 1–2 hours here, nursing a beer and settling in. It's worth visiting if you're seeking an alternative to Marlborough's wine-centric offerings, though manage expectations: with a 3.8/5 rating on Google, it's good rather than exceptional, and the vibe is unpretentious rather than polished.
The Yard fits naturally into a broader Marlborough brewery or craft beer itinerary, offering balance if you're mixing wine tours with other experiences. It's accessible year-round and works particularly well on warmer evenings when locals are out. If you're based in Blenheim for a few days—whether exploring the wine region, visiting nearby Picton, or passing through—The Yard is worth an hour to experience how the local beer culture sits alongside the region's wine reputation.
